Problems solved by technology

[0002] In recent years, due to the development of information technology, great changes have taken place in the way users transmit and obtain information. Traditional voice communication is far from meeting the needs of users, and more digital communication is used.
Digital communication has relatively high requirements on various electrical properties of transmission cables, especially for crosstalk between pairs of cables. The existing cat5e cables require a transmission frequency of 100MHz and need to support duplex applications, cat6 Cables are required to reach a transmission frequency of 250MHz. These cables are generally composed of 24 pairs or 25 pairs of twisted cable core wires. Due to the large number of cable core pairs, the crosstalk between them is relatively large.

Embodiment 1

[0010] See attached figure 1 , attached image 3 , the present invention includes a cable core 6 and a sheath 5. The cable core 6 is composed of a sub-unit cable core 2 arranged on a central skeleton 3, and the sub-unit cable core 2 is composed of four pairs of twisted wires 1 all arranged on a "ten"-shaped skeleton 8; the twisted wire 1 is formed by twisting two insulated core wires 7; the central frame 3 is a sleeve 10 with six segments 9, and the segments 9 are radially fixed on the circumference of the outer wall of the sleeve 10 , the end face of the central skeleton 3 is in the shape of seven honeycombs, and the sub-unit cable core 2 is arranged in the honeycombs.

[0011] The above-mentioned seven groups of sub-unit cable cores 2 composed of four pairs of twisted wires 1 are fed into the cable forming machine together with the piece-type central skeleton 3 and the "ten"-shaped skeleton 8, and then form a stable structure after cable formation. Abstract

The invention discloses a piece-separating type central framework cable, comprising a cable core and a sheath; and the piece-separating type central framework cable is characterized in that the cable core consists of a subunit cable core arranged on a central framework, and the subunit cable core is composed of a plurality of pairs of stranded wires or a plurality of pairs of stranded wires provided with cross-shaped framework; the central framework is a sleeve provided with a plurality of separated pieces which are fixedly arranged on the circumference of the outer wall of the sleeve in a radial manner; the end surface of the central framework is in the shape of honeycomb, in which the subunit cable core is arranged; and the sheath is arranged outside the cable core which is probably provided with a shielding layer, and the sheath is tightly bound with the cable core as a whole. The piece-separating type central framework cable greatly improves the performance of near-end crosstalk and far-end crosstalk of the cable by means of the effective separation of the honeycomb-shaped piece-separating type central framework, has simple structure and convenient manufacture, and meets the increasing transmission requirement of modern communication better.
